一、需求背景
在研发管理平台的复杂生态中,不同角色承担着各异的职责,且在平台使用过程中有独特的行为路径、需求和痛点。为了优化平台功能,提升整体研发效率与协作体验,清晰梳理各角色的用户地图显得尤为关键,它能帮助团队全面理解不同角色需求,针对性地进行平台改进与服务提升。
二、需求描述
- 项目经理
- 用户信息:负责整体项目规划、协调与推进,具备丰富项目管理经验,关注项目进度、资源分配及目标达成。
- 接触点:项目创建、制定计划、分配任务、监控进度、召开项目会议、处理风险与问题、项目验收。
- 行为路径:创建项目,设定目标与里程碑→制定详细项目计划→依据成员技能分配任务→定期查看任务进度更新,与团队成员沟通→发现风险与问题及时处理→组织项目验收。
- 想法与感受:期望项目顺利推进,资源合理分配,对突发风险与问题感到焦虑,希望团队成员及时反馈进展。
- 痛点与机会点:痛点在于跨部门协调困难、资源冲突,机会点是通过平台优化沟通机制,实现资源动态调配。
- 开发人员
- 用户信息:专注代码编写与功能实现,具备专业技术知识,关心任务清晰度、技术难题解决及开发效率。
- 接触点:接收任务、查看需求文档、进行代码开发、提交代码、参与代码审查、修复缺陷。
- 行为路径:从任务列表接收开发任务→查阅需求文档明确功能要求→进行代码编写→完成后提交代码→参与团队代码审查→根据反馈修复缺陷。
- 想法与感受:希望需求明确,技术问题能及时解决,对频繁变更需求感到困扰,期待良好开发工具支持。
- 痛点与机会点:痛点是需求变更频繁、技术难题解决渠道有限,机会点是提供需求冻结机制和技术交流社区。
- 测试人员
- 用户信息:负责检测产品质量,熟悉测试流程与方法,注重缺陷发现与跟踪,关注产品是否符合质量标准。
- 接触点:获取测试任务、制定测试计划、执行测试用例、提交缺陷报告、跟踪缺陷状态、确认缺陷修复。
- 行为路径:接到测试任务→制定详细测试计划→按计划执行测试用例→发现缺陷及时提交报告→跟踪缺陷状态,与开发沟通→确认开发修复缺陷。
- 想法与感受:期望测试环境稳定,缺陷能及时得到处理,对重复测试相同问题感到疲惫。
- 痛点与机会点:痛点是测试环境不稳定、缺陷处理周期长,机会点是建立环境管理机制和缺陷处理优先级规则。
- 产品经理
- 用户信息:定义产品愿景、规划产品路线,关注市场需求、用户反馈及产品竞争力。
- 接触点:收集市场需求、制定产品规划、撰写需求文档、与研发团队沟通需求、收集用户反馈、规划产品迭代。
- 行为路径:收集市场和用户需求→制定产品长期与短期规划→撰写详细需求文档→向研发团队讲解需求→收集产品上线后用户反馈→根据反馈规划产品迭代。
- 想法与感受:希望需求准确传达,产品符合市场预期,对需求理解偏差感到担忧。
- 痛点与机会点:痛点是需求传递失真、市场变化快,机会点是加强需求沟通培训和市场监测机制。